Daniel Edward Keoughan of Miramichi, passed away at the Miramichi Regional Hospital on Saturday, November 20, 2021, at the age of 69.

Born in Chatham on March 15, 1952, he was the son of the late Patrick and Hilda (Olsen) Keoughan.  He was a Custodian at James M. Hill High School for forty-one years.  He attended St. Michael’s Basilica.

Edward is survived by one sister, Karla Keoughan of Miramichi; five brothers: The Reverend Father John Keoughan of Miramichi, Karsten Keoughan of Miramichi, Terry Keoughan (Ruby) of Napan, Donnie Keoughan (Adora) of Miramichi, and Kevin Keoughan of Miramichi; and six nieces and nephews.  He was predeceased by his parents; brother, Lawrence; and sister-in-law, Wilma.

A PUBLIC visitation was held at Adams Funeral Home, 140 King St., Miramichi, on Thursday, November 25th, 2021, from 6-9 PM.  A PUBLIC Mass of Christian Burial was celebrated at St. Michael’s Basilica on Friday, November 26, 2021, at 11 AM with The Reverend Father John Keoughan as Celebrant, The Reverend Father Dan Melanson, and The Reverend Father Leon Creamer as Co-Celebrants.  Music for the service was provided by Mr. David Bunnell, and Mr. Paul Gregoire.  The hymns were:  "Alleluia, Sing to Jesus", "The Lord is My Shepherd", "Be Not Afraid", "Taste and See", Songs of the Angels", and "We Walk By Faith".  The scripture readings were read by Susan MacLeod, and Alana Hansen.  The Prayers of the Faithful were proclaimed by The Reverend Father Leon Creamer.

The pallbearers were: Bernard Keoughan, Shannon Keoughan, Randy Hansen, Vincent Pineau, Rick McCarthy, Rick Marquis, Michael Lloyd and Courtney Phee.  Interment was in St. Michael’s Cemetery.
